Vulnerability Overview

The WP DS FAQ Plus pl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Cross-Site Scripting via several parameters in versions before 1.4.2 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ping. This makes it possible for attackers to inject arbitrary web scripts that execute in a victim's browser.

Technical Analysis

REMEDIATION: Update to version 1.4.2, or a newer patched version --- IDENTIFIER: CWE-79 (Improper Neutralization of Input During Web Page Generation ('Cross-site Scripting')) The product does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es user-controllable input before it is placed in output that is used as a web page that is served to other users.
